“Why does the demand for ‘equality’ that demands the enlistment of
Torah students not include Arabs?” asks National Union Knesset Member
Dr. Michael Ben-Ari during a protest in the predominantly Arab city
of Nazareth.
One Arab official told Israel media that the demonstration was
a “provocation.”
Police clamped restrictions on the protest, led by MK Ben-Ari and
activists Itamar Ben-Gvir and Baruch Marzel.
It was limited to 80 people, and the police prohibited a stage from
being built while insisting that the demonstrators stick to a
specific pre-arranged route.
Ben-Gvir asked why the call for equality concentrates only on hareidi
religious Jews who study Torah day and night. “Where are the Arabs?”
he asked. “Why doesn’t anyone talk about them?”
MK Ben-Ari said, “If there are no obligations, there are no rights.
We have become accustomed to Arabs screaming for equality, and when
we give them preferences, but when we ask them to abide by building
standards, or pay taxes, this sounds funny to some Arabs.”
“We intend to change the ‘disk’ and demand equality for national
service for Arabs,” he added.
Israeli media generally have focused only on the hareidi religious
factor, and the Kadima party has stated only vague guidelines for
enlisting Arabs while stating specific sanctions that should be
placed against Jews who do not enlist. (IsraelNationalNews © 2012
